Breeders Marathon 2025 – A Category of Mastery

The Breeders Marathon category undoubtedly remains one of the most attractive and representative divisions in pigeon racing. The requirement to achieve the norm through three marathon races, without the possibility of a reserve race, turns this category into a true test of complete competence: preparation, strategy, and inspiration in team selection. Under these conditions, reaching the national podium is not just a performance, but a validation for each of the national laureates.

The 2025 season brings to the forefront, in the Breeders Marathon category, three fanciers from different regions of the country – Brăila, Arad, and Botoșani – each competing on distinct routes, yet managing to reach the same level of excellence. Ionuț-Liviu Stan, Nicolae Tau, and Radu Chiribuc occupy the top three positions in a solid ranking that totaled 641 norms.

Ionuț-Liviu Stan – A flawless season

For Ionuț-Liviu Stan, the 2025 season can be considered a benchmark year. Although the National Champion title in Marathon Palmares 2 Years (Pigeons) represents a remarkable achievement, the true scale of his performance took shape in the Breeders Marathon category. Here, the fancier from Brăila achieved an almost perfect run, securing 1st National Breeders Marathon 2025, 2nd National Breeders Marathon Palmares 2 Years, and 2nd National Breeders Marathon Palmares 3 Years. These results were achieved with a relatively small team of pigeons raced on the natural system, highlighting the efficiency of the chosen strategy. The decisive rankings were: 1st place at Sokolka National (370 fanciers / 3,697 pigeons / 961 km), where he entered 7 pigeons and clocked 6; 2nd place at Terespol (223 fanciers / 4,231 pigeons / 825 km), with 17 pigeons clocked out of 22 entered; and 2nd place at Terespol 2 (123 fanciers / 2,186 pigeons / 825 km), where 8 out of 20 pigeons were timed. These results accumulated a final coefficient of 44.71 penalty points.

Regarding the racing method, the pigeons were paired at the beginning of April and kept on the natural system throughout the entire season. Preparation was uniform, including for extreme marathon stages. Nest positions were strategically varied: 14–15 day eggs for the first marathon, small youngsters for the second, and big youngsters or driving to the nest for the third. Feeding was based exclusively on the Gino Clucque mix from Vanrobaeys, and training was carried out daily in the morning at 05:00. Between marathon races, the pigeons were entered in speed races, and before basketing they benefited from a training toss of approximately 40–45 km.

Nicolae Tau – Experience and passion turned into performance

In the case of Nicolae Tau, performance comes on the foundation of solid experience and a special passion. A well-established fancier from the Arad branch, he continues to confirm year after year, especially in marathon racing, where consistency is essential. The 2025 season, however, represented a peak: double National Vice Champion in Breeders Marathon and Ace Marathon (Old Birds), complemented by 4th National place in Marathon Palmares and 3rd place in the national Olympic team at the E-Marathon Palmares 2 Years category. His performances were made possible by remarkable rankings: 2nd place at Dresden National (609 fanciers / 5,156 pigeons / 817 km), 2nd place at Karlovy Vary 1 (517 fanciers / 7,217 pigeons / 758 km), and 3rd place at Karlovy Vary 2 (452 fanciers / 3,024 pigeons / 758 km), all in the general classifications. In the Breeders Marathon category, the norm was achieved with 49.87 penalty points.

The racing system used is widowhood, after an initial period on the natural system up to before the first marathon. Feeding is based on self-made mixtures composed of a variety of seeds, supplemented with Irisz racing feed. Training is carried out daily, twice a day, and before marathon races the pigeons are taken for a training toss of approximately 40 km, from which they are allowed to meet.

Radu Chiribuc – A strong debut and national podium

Radu Chiribuc completes the national podium of the category after a very good and defining season for his loft. The fancier from Botoșani started strong by winning the Jonava race in the breeders’ classification, in a highly competitive event: 687 fanciers / 8,943 pigeons / 852 km. Out of 14 pigeons entered, 5 were clocked, the team accumulating a coefficient of only 1.45 penalty points. This result provided an excellent start and the first step toward the national cup. At the next race, Kaunas National (773 km), Radu Chiribuc’s pigeons confirmed their good form: out of 12 pigeons entered, 5 were clocked in the general classification (15,432 pigeons) and 6 at county level (1,878 pigeons), achieving 4th place in the general breeders’ ranking and 1st place at county level. The coefficient obtained was 8.51 penalty points.

The norm was completed at the Seta race (775 km), where Radu Chiribuc placed 28th in the general classification (888 fanciers), participating with 5 pigeons, of which 4 managed to clock. The total coefficient was 51.09 penalty points.
